Alexander Replaces Irelewuyi as Anambra’s FRSC Sector Commander

Corps Commander Joyce Nnennaya Alexander, on Monday, took over, as the 15th substantive Sector Commander of the Federal Road Safety Corps, FRSC in Anambra State.

This followed the elevation of her predecessor, CC Adeoye A Irelewuyi to Jos as the Ag. Zonal Commanding Officer RS4HQ Jos on Thursday 24th July, 2024.

This deployment was done by the Corps Marshal, Federal Road Safety Corps, Shehu Mohammed.

According to a statement released by the Ag. Sector Public Education Officer, Margaret Onabe and made available to newsmen in Awka, the new Sector Commander hails from Arochukwu Local Government Area of Abia State and holds a Bachelor of Arts (BA) degree in English and Literary Studies from the University of Calabar, Cross River State in 1989.

It said CC Alexander was enlisted into the Federal Road Safety Corps in 1987 as Senior Route Commander and has progressed her way through the ranks till January 2023 when she was promoted to the rank of Corps Commander.

According to Onabe, she has held several positions in the Corps as Presenter/Producer, Road Safety Watch, an FRSC Public Enlightenment programme on NTA International Programme; Unit Commander, Lugbe, Abuja and Zonal Head of Operations, Zone RS7HQ, Abuja.

She was the Corps Commander Academy in charge of Training at RSHQ, FRSC National Headquarters Abuja until her recent deployment as the Anambra State Sector Commander.

“CC Joyce has attended a host of professional capacity development courses, a few of which include, a Diploma Course in journalism at NTA Television College, a Defensive Driving Technique Course by the American National Safety Council.

“Corps Commander Alexander is renowned for her exemplary leadership and operational capability in the most demanding of circumstances.

“Her outstanding reputation has emerged from an ability to apply critical expertise in extremely challenging environments and demonstrate extraordinary, unwavering dedication to the safety and security of lives and property on the roads,” Onabe said.
